The Evolution of Sales: A Quick Historical Tour 🚀

Early Days: Bartering and Direct Selling

Long before shopping carts and e-commerce, humans traded directly at marketplaces. Bartering—exchanging one good for another—was sales in its purest form. Sellers understood basic negotiation skills, emphasizing relationships and trust, laying the groundwork for modern selling practices.

Industrial Revolution: Rise of Salesmanship

Fast forward to the industrial age, mass production led to mass marketing and structured selling. Traveling salesmen emerged, going door-to-door with persuasive pitches. At this stage, selling skills like product demonstrations, persuasive communication, and follow-up became crucial. It was personal, direct, and deeply relationship-oriented.

20th Century: Advertising and Consultative Selling

With the growth of mass media—radio, television, and print—sales evolved rapidly. Businesses realized they could generate demand through compelling ads. Meanwhile, consultative selling methods emerged in the mid-20th century, placing customer needs first and emphasizing problem-solving rather than pushing products blindly.

Digital Revolution: The Birth of CRM and Data-Driven Sales

In the 1980s and 1990s, computer technology began transforming sales dramatically. Customer Relationship Management (CRM) software emerged, starting as simple digital Rolodexes and quickly evolving into comprehensive platforms for managing customer interactions. Sales reps became data-driven, tracking leads, following up systematically, and managing complex sales pipelines digitally.

The Modern Sales Pipeline: Stages and CRM Tasks ✅

Modern CRM platforms enable businesses to clearly structure and visualize their sales process, ensuring nothing slips through the cracks. Here’s a simple, effective pipeline framework:

Stage 1: Prospecting & Lead Generation 🎯

Tasks & CRM Tools:

  • Identify your target audience clearly. 
  • Leverage tools like LinkedIn, Google Ads, and content marketing to attract leads. 
  • Track leads’ first interaction points within your CRM. 

Stage 2: Qualification 🔍

Tasks & CRM Tools:

  • Engage leads through calls, emails, or automated sequences. 
  • CRM records engagement levels, scoring leads based on fit, interest, and budget. 
  • Clearly define criteria for qualified leads—those worth your time. 

Stage 3: Demonstration & Presentation 💻

Tasks & CRM Tools:

  • Showcase your solution tailored to the customer’s specific pain points. 
  • Schedule demonstrations easily using integrations (think Calendly and Gcal). 
  • Track demo outcomes and engagement notes right within the CRM, with tools like Fathom Notetaker capturing vital details and action items from your calls automatically. 

Stage 4: Proposal & Negotiation 📑

Tasks & CRM Tools:

  • CRM manages proposal templates, tracks customer interactions, and records negotiations. 
  • Set reminders for timely follow-ups, seamlessly scheduling using tools like GMail integrations. 
  • CRM dashboards visualize deal progress, highlighting which deals need attention. 

Stage 5: Closing & Conversion 💰

Tasks & CRM Tools:

  • CRM manages contracts, documents signatures digitally (think tools like DocuSign integrated into Hubspot). 
  • Automate follow-up and onboarding tasks upon closing a deal. 
  • Track and analyze closed deals to improve future strategies. 

Stage 6: Retention & Growth 🌱

Tasks & CRM Tools:

  • Maintain customer engagement post-sale with personalized follow-ups and targeted upselling. 
  • Use CRM data insights to nurture ongoing relationships, identifying opportunities for cross-selling and upselling. 
  • Measure customer satisfaction and implement improvements continuously.
